>> Information
S600-C is an integrated multi-parameter water quality instrument used for online long-term monitoring water quality. It can be installed with up to 7 probes, can measure water quality parameters in the field effectively.
S600-C has a special self-cleaning design, wiper components to eliminate bubbles and prevent microbial growth, and can be monitored in various water environments including rivers, lakes, oceans, reservoirs, industrial water and groundwater.

>> Application
S600-C water probe housing is made of Stainless steel 316, and all the sensors are made by Titanium which is with higher corrosion-resistance. Here are some specific applications:
Surface water sampling and profiling
Long-term water monitoring
Sea water, estuary monitoring
Industrial water system, Municipal water system
